Conversion Costs
The combined costs of direct labor and manufacturing overhead, representing the costs necessary to convert raw materials into finished goods.
Cost Per Equivalent Unit
A calculation used in process costing that determines the cost assigned to individual units of production, considering units that are partially completed.
